Anyang Steel hikes its ex-factory prices

Wednesday, 24 January 2007 15:37:55 (GMT+3)   |  
       

SteelOrbis Shanghai On January 23, Henan Province-based Anyang Steel announced its latest ex-factory prices. The details are as follows: 1. Medium plate prices have been increased by RMB 82/mt ($11) for Henan province, and by RMB 47-82/mt ($6-11) for other regions. After the adjustment, the new price in Henan Province of 14-25 mm thick Q235A/B is RMB 3837.5/mt ($494). 2. Rebar and common carbon round steel prices have been hiked 47/mt ($6) for Henan province, and by RMB 47-70/mt($6-9) for other regions. Thus, the new price of 20mm diameter HRB335 is now RMB 3088.5/mt ($397). 3. High speed wire rod prices have gone up RMB 35/mt ($4.5). 4. Angle steel and channel steel have increased by RMB 24/mt($3.1), and so 50*5mm Q235A/B angle steel now costs RMB 3147/mt ($405), while 6.3-10# Q235A/B channel steel costs RMB 2995/mt ($385). The above prices include taxes and are effective as of January 23, 2007.
